So, What Exactly is Damp-Proofing?

At its core, damp-proofing is all about making your home a more resilient fortress against moisture. It refers to a set of materials and techniques used to make structures resistant to dampness and moisture—think of it as your house’s raincoat.

Imagine this: You're investing time, energy, and money into a beautiful new abode. Now, picture that same home facing incessant humidity, rising damp, or even groundwater seeping in from the foundation. Not a pretty scene, right?

Why Do We Need Damp-Proofing?

The reality is that moisture can wreak havoc on buildings. Excess dampness can lead to structural damage, mold growth, and a decline in the quality of indoor air—basically, it's like inviting unwelcome guests who just don't know when to leave! Mold is not just unpleasant to look at; it can be a genuine health concern for occupants, leading to respiratory issues and allergies.

When moisture infiltrates a building, it can corrupt materials and weaken structural components, potentially leading to costly repairs down the line. So, damp-proofing isn’t just a luxury; it’s an absolute necessity for the longevity of your home.

A Peek into Damp-Proofing Materials

Alright, so now that we’ve established how important damp-proofing is, let’s explore the types of materials involved in this practice. After all, knowing what goes into protecting your space can empower you as a homeowner or a professional in the industry.

  1. Coatings: These are typically paint-like substances applied to masonry surfaces. They form a barrier that resists moisture but, remember, they’re not a miracle solution in themselves. Proper application is key!

  2. Membranes: These are flexible sheets placed at various points in a building’s structure, particularly in foundations and below-grade areas. Think of them as a shield that stops moisture in its tracks.

  3. Sealants: These materials fill cracks and joints in walls and foundations, creating an airtight and watertight bond. They’re like the final touch that secures your building from unwanted moisture seepage.

While each of these types has its specific use, what’s crucial is that they’re installed correctly and within the right context.

Tips for Effective Damp-Proofing

So, how can you make sure your damp-proofing efforts are successful? Here are a few practical suggestions:

  • Know Your Soil: The type of soil can impact water drainage around your home, so do a bit of homework. Clay soils, for instance, retain moisture, while sandy soils tend to drain better.

  • Proper Drainage: Ensure there’s sufficient drainage around your foundation. Think of gutters, downspouts, and grading—these are your home’s best friends when it comes to redirecting water.

  • Regular Inspections: Don’t wait for a problem to rear its ugly head. Regularly check your foundation, walls, and corners to catch potential issues before they escalate.

  • Hire Professionals When Needed: Sometimes, it’s best to leave it to the pros. If you’re unsure about installations, seeking guidance from experts can save you headaches in the long run.
